That's actually a Harrop blower, or a hybrid of a roots/twin screw. It has the low end of a roots, and more of the top end of a twin screw, sort of the best of both worlds. Somewhat similar to the Eaton gen IV blower on the GT500.

Yeah Ive hit Barona and Qualcom. They are both 1/8.

You might know Lonnie from Blue Oval. He did my email tunes when I was living in Cancun. We could not tune because I have my 30lbs injectors maxed out right now. So to save my motor he totally detuned me from timing and im purposely running a WAY lose belt, along with my meth, I actually see about 11.7 AF at WOT. I'm pullied for 9spi but with my belt I see no more than about 3psi right now.

All that being said I turned a 2.043 60' and a 9.015 1/8th on my HEAVY 20x10's on 295-40-20's on all four corners.

Good news is that I order my 60lbs injectors tomorrow finally from MD. Thats my last link missing to finish this last stage for my m90. I'm trying to break the record of busting 400rwhp on an M90. I think Mike S. has it at like 380rwhp on his old setup on his bird. He's now switched over to the 2.3L and is at about 550rwhp mid 10's at I think like 14-16psi.

Once I get my injectors im installing:

3,000 torque converter
8rib pulley convention
Electric water pump
8.5'' Dampener (need the e-water pump to fit this dampener, this dampener is also setup for the Lysholm- looking for 20psi)
2.65'' blower pulley
new plugs gapped at .040 (I have Granetelli COPS)
Lightening IAT sensor
2400 MAF
Race wheels and some nice street/strip tires with a good sidewall. My brakes allow me to fit 15x8 :)
And im moving my meth/water to the top of my plenum, im going to spray after the rotors.

I will be pullied for about 13.3psi for this m90. Thats a lot for an m90, but im really counting on the meth/water. Then get a great tune from Lonnie and take her to a dyno, then hit the track. I'm hoping for some very favorable numbers on the dyno and track. Cool thing is that I can dyno in 2wd.

If it all falls on its face its ok. This is all really my foundation for the 2.3L. I'm just going to try and break an m90 record (with the stock case) on my way there.

But if all goes as planned I should have this above stage done in about one month.....
